World Wrestling Entertainment is an American professional wrestling promotion. It is owned and operated by TKO Group Holdings, a majority-owned subsidiary of Endeavor Group Holdings.Become a supporter of this podcast: www.spreaker.com/podcast/wwe--6287344/support.

Big E talks John Cena, Hard Knocks Lifting & Mental Health
Q: How did you find your purpose and mental peace through wrestling?
He explains that while wrestling gave him purpose and connection, it didn't erase his struggles, but rather helped him manage them better, especially through meditation and community support.
Big E talks John Cena, Hard Knocks Lifting & Mental Health
Q: Can you tell us about your early struggles with depression?
Big E recounts struggling with depression from a young age, feeling alone and worthless due to childhood experiences, and describes how those experiences led him to value kindness and connection.
